DETAILS:
On 10/17/14, at approximately 12:25 p.m., Oxnard police officers responded to the 2000 block of North Ventura Road reference a report of shots fired. When officers arrived, witnesses stated that the incident involved a male and a female inside a grey four-door newer model sedan. The male and female left in the vehicle prior to the officers’ arrival. Officers located evidence at the scene indicating that at least one shot had been fired at that location.
Patrol officers and investigators continued to investigate the case throughout the day and learned that the incident involved a married couple. They were identified as 24-year old Anthony Carbajal and 24-year old Valarie Carbajal (see pictures below). Anthony Carbajal is currently wanted for a probation violation and for a separate domestic violence incident. Investigators are also interested in speaking with Valarie Carbajal to check on and ensure her safety and well-being.
***UPDATE***
Detectives from the Oxnard Police Department worked diligently throughout the night attempting to locate Anthony and Valarie Carbajal. Information was received that both subjects were together and driving eastbound across California and Arizona eventually stopping in Albuquerque, New Mexico. Detectives contacted the local police departments in the area of Albuquerque and provided them with the subjects’ descriptions. On 10/18/14 at about 1315 hours, Albuquerque police officers located Anthony and Valerie walking together. Officers contacted them to check the well being of Valarie. During the contact, Anthony was found to be in possession of a firearm. Valarie was determined to be safe and unharmed. Anthony was arrested and both of them were transported to the Albuquerque Police Department for questioning.
